The National Missing and Unidentified Persons System (NamUs) is a national centralized repository and resource center for missing, unidentified, and unclaimed person cases across the United States.

NamUs helps investigators match long-term missing persons with unidentified remains to resolve cases and bring resolution to families.

At any given time, up to 100,000 persons may be reported missing in the United States with as many as 600,000 reported annually.[1] While many of these individuals are found alive and well, some become long-term missing persons. At the same time, federal, state and local medicolegal death investigators are constantly working to provide names to thousands of deceased persons nationwide. Over 11,000 sets of unidentified human remains were held in medical examiner and coroner offices throughout the U.S. according to the 2018 Census of Medical Examiners and Coroners.
NamUs was created to assist with identifying these decedents by allowing investigators to match to long-term missing person cases and by offering professionals free forensic services.

NamUs is a national information clearinghouse and resource center for missing, unidentified, and unclaimed person cases across the United States.
